Design Thinking is a human-centered methodology for solving problems through empathy, definition, ideation, prototyping and testing. Focusing on the first two stages — Empathize and Define — helps teams better understand internal clients and define the right problems to solve.
This instructor-led, live training (online or onsite) is aimed at beginner-level to intermediate-level teams and leaders who wish to strengthen their connection with internal clients, reduce resistance to change, and improve operational efficiency through practical, collaborative methods.
By the end of this training, participants will be able to:
Use active listening and interviewing techniques to gather meaningful insights about internal clients.
Create empathy maps and capture user needs and pain points.
Differentiate real root problems from perceived issues using tools like the 5 Whys and problem trees.
Draft clear, actionable problem statements (POVs) that guide solution work.

There are Five stages in the Design Thinking (DT) process (empathize, define the problem, ideate, prototype, test).
In an increasingly complex world, we deal with problems that may need special approaches. Design Thinking helps deal with complex problems. Mastering design-thinking helps to deal with complex problems effectively, communicate better, persuade efficiently, improve business results and enhances organizational and personal behavior and performance.
How DT works: learn from people and problem, find patterns, design model (model drift), test the model, evaluate the model and re-engineer.
Relationship between DT, innovation and entrepreneurship.
DT methods and tools: persona, stakeholder map, customer journey map, service blueprint, business model innovation.
Application of DT: design mindset, disruptive innovation, iterative approach, agile estimation technique, critical thinking, problem solving, teamwork, leadership readiness, communication skills, technology savvy, forward thinking, intercultural and ethical competency, emotional intelligence, self-awareness, negotiating skills, conflict resolution.

Design Thinking is a globally recognized method for creating innovative services, processes, and products.
At the heart of Design Thinking is the human. The essence of the method lies in properly defining the problem and focusing on the real needs of the end user. Awareness of this fundamental difference reduces the risk of failure.
